Samsung Galaxy A56 5G vs Oppo Realme C33
Compared 2 smartphones : Samsung Galaxy A56 5G Manufactured in March, 2025, with display 6.7 with chipsetSamsung Exynos 1580, vs Oppo Realme C33, Manufactured in September, 2022 with chipsetUnisoc Tiger T612. Below are specs, tests, pros and cons for each device
Key Differences
Reasons to choose Samsung Galaxy A56 5G
- Larger display: 6.7in
- Higher pixel density: 385ppi
- Higher refresh rate: 120Hz
- Newer Bluetooth version: 5.3 vs 5
- Supports Dolby Atmos
- Built-in eSIM
Reasons to choose Oppo Realme C33
- Lighter design: 187g vs 198g
- Includes charger
